ISLAMABAD (Dunya News) – The Federal Board of Revenue has trimmed the sales tax on petrol and high speed diesel, effective from June 1, 2017, following the government’s decision to cut the prices on both the products.
According to the notification of the FBR, sales tax on petrol has been cut by 0.5 percent to 19.5 percent, and on high speed diesel it has been reduced by 1 percent to 33.5 percent. The sales tax on kerosene and light diesel remains pegged at zero percent.
The government on Wednesday reduced petrol price by Rs1.20 to Rs72.80 per liter, and high speed diesel price by Rs1.60 to Rs81.40 per liter.
The government, since reduction in global crude oil price, has been passing the benefit while retaining some of the amount to cushion revenue collection. If the government had retained the benefit, the revenue collection would have shot up by Rs20 billion to Rs30 billion during the current fiscal year.
